The value of a high-quality play mat extends far beyond simply providing a soft spot on the floor. Its benefits are interconnected, contributing holistically to a baby's well-being and development. Firstly, and most critically, is safety. As infants begin to master rolling over, sitting up, and eventually crawling, they are prone to tumbles and bumps. A play mat with adequate cushioning, typically measured in thickness (often between 1-2 cm for effective protection), absorbs impact and significantly reduces the risk of injury. This cushioned surface creates a secure "home base" for exploration, giving parents the confidence to allow their babies the freedom to move and learn.
Developmentally, play mats are powerhouses of stimulation. Many models are designed with high-contrast colors, varied textures, and engaging patterns that are specifically tailored to an infant's developing eyesight and cognitive abilities. This visual and tactile stimulation is crucial for neural development. Furthermore, play mats often serve as the foundation for activity gyms, where dangling toys encourage batting, grasping, and hand-eye coordination. This dedicated space for tummy time is vital for strengthening neck, back, and shoulder muscles, laying the groundwork for all future motor milestones like crawling and walking.
From a practical standpoint, hygiene is a paramount concern for parents. A designated play mat creates a clean, controlled barrier between your baby and the floor, protecting them from dust, allergens, and cold surfaces. This is especially valuable in homes with pets or mixed-use living areas. Lastly, the portability and easy storage of most play mats cannot be overstated. Whether it's a foldable design or interlocking foam tiles, the ability to roll up or dismantle the play area means it can be easily moved from the living room to the bedroom or packed for a visit to the grandparents. This flexibility ensures that a safe and familiar play space is always available, no matter where you are.

To ensure your play mat remains a safe, hygienic, and long-lasting part of your baby's world, proper use and maintenance are key. Establishing a simple care routine will protect your investment and, more importantly, your child.
Cleaning instructions vary by material, so always follow the manufacturer's guidelines. For most vinyl or PVC mats, a simple wipe-down with a mild soap solution and a soft cloth is sufficient. For fabric-covered mats, spot cleaning is usually recommended, while some may be machine washable. It is crucial to avoid harsh chemicals, bleach, or abrasive scrubbers that could damage the surface or leave toxic residues. The frequency of cleaning should be high—a quick wipe after every play session to remove drool or dust, and a more thorough clean weekly or immediately after any spills or accidents.
Safety precautions are paramount. Always place the play mat on a flat, stable surface away from potential hazards like cords, blinds, or heavy furniture that could tip over. Never leave a baby unattended on the play mat, even for a moment. Regularly inspect the mat for signs of wear and tear, such as rips, loose seams, or pieces of foam that could become choking hazards. If the mat starts to show significant damage, it is time for a replacement. To maximize the play mat's lifespan, avoid placing it in direct sunlight for prolonged periods, as this can cause colors to fade and materials to degrade. When not in use, store it properly—rolled up or folded as instructed—rather than leaving it crumpled in a heap, which can cause permanent creases or damage to the internal structure.
